It is worth adding that, according to Russian media, the "Sudzha" gas metering station continues to burn in the Kursk region.
Previously, Russia and Ukraine officially accused each other of attacking the station.
Instead, the General Staff of the Armed Forces of Ukraine stated that information about the shelling by the Defense Forces of Ukraine of the "Sudzha" gas metering station located in the Kursk region is an element of the Russian Federation's discrediting campaign.
